What is the difference between Institutional Advocacy and Training?

0

Institutional Advocacy is when you advocate on behalf of a class or group of sexual assault victims to change the way the system responds to them. Training is providing information to professionals that improve their skills for dealing with sexual assault issues, e.g. training on how to identify victims, refer victims, and dynamics of sexual assault.
